"The average human can withstand about nine Gs before passing out." The average human can withstand about THREE Gs before passing out. A qualified and physically fit pilot can withstand about four unassisted. To get to the 7 to 9 range, you need a G suit and breathing/muscle-tensing techniques. Of course, point stands with starfighters doing double-digit Gs.

The ARC 170 design is actually a historical comparison. Just as the Star Wars was inspired by the Battle of Britain and especially some movies, the turreted fighter was an idea that some people toyed with, including Winston Churchill. He supported an idea where a fighter would be equipped with a turret, and aircombat would look like two battleships sailing side by side and hammering each other until one or the other sank. Some planes were produced, and indeed, proved to be slow, heavy, cumbersome and having way too little firepower, taking massive losses in the war. Luckily, other models with more sensible design were also being developed, monoplane, single pilot craft with fixed forward armament and concentrating on speed and maneuverability: the Hurricane and the Spitfire, the real life X and A wings. You can even see it in the design, the long nose of the X-wing mimicking the equally long nose of the Spitfire, housing first the hugely powerful Rolls-Royce Merlin engine, and later the monstrous Rolls-Royce Griffon exceeding over 2000 hp.
